Definition
Day high / low is the highest and lowest reported prices so far in the session (or the feed’s day window).
Purpose & when you need it
Purpose
The range shows how calm or jumpy the day has been relative to the last print.

Formula (simple)
Range = day high − day low when both exist. Wide range means jumpy prints. Narrow means calm - neither is an order.
Traps (tip culture)
A wide range is not a reason to buy or sell. Near day high is not “too late”. Near day low is not “cheap.”

FAQ
Is touching day high a sell signal?
No. It only means the session’s highest print so far. Still read books and filings.
Why show 0 for high/low?
The live feed may not have published a usable range yet - honest empty.
How is day range different from 52-week?
Day range is today’s session; 52-week is roughly a year of highs and lows.
